Rice Pudding

1 cup of white rice
1 cup of sugar
about a 1/2 gallon of milk (whole or 2%)


Combine the rice and the sugar in a double boiler and cover with milk. 
Keep the double boiler going and continue to cover with milk (check it
about every 1/2 hour).  This whole process will take about 5 hours until
it is tender, but it is definitely worth it!!  Sprinkle with cinnamon and
(if you want) raisins.  I usually start it after lunch and serve it up
after dinner.
